The rationale and a short tutorial for object-oriented biomedical modelling are given. The paper investigates what is needed in order to make the work with complex biomedical models easier and conceptually clearer than is possible by using the existing modelling techniques, and in order to make these models communicable among different research groups and sites. The paper also describes shortly a novel Object-Oriented Biomedical System Modelling Language, OOBSML. The language supports explicit definition of model input-, output- and state quantities, model components and component connections. The model compiler produces self-contained, independent, executable model components that can be used within other models. Copyright (C) 2000 IFAC.
